surge

/ˈsɝrdʒ/

Definitions

1. noun

a sudden, powerful increase in the amount or degree of something

“The surge in demand for electric vehicles led to a shortage of batteries.”

2. verb

to rise or move suddenly and quickly, often in a powerful or overwhelming way

“The water surged over the dam, causing widespread flooding.”

3. noun

a sudden, powerful flow of electricity, especially one caused by a lightning strike

“The surge of electricity from the lightning strike caused the equipment to malfunction.”
